Degree Plan: Associate of Science Degree in Electrical Engineering (Richland/UTD)
Degree Plan: Associate of Science Degree in Electrical Engineering (Richland/UTD)
Course | Course Title | Credit Hours |
---|---|---|
ENGL 1301 (CB010) | Composition I (A grade of "C" or better is required.) |
3 |
HIST 1301 (CB060) | United States History | 3 |
MATH 2413 (CB020) | Calculus I (A grade of "C" or better is required.) |
4 |
ENGR 1201 (CB020) | Introduction to Engineering | 2 |
Language, Philosophy and Culture (CB040) | Select ONE of the following: ENGL 2321, 2322, 2323, 2326, 2327, 2328, 2331, 2332, 2333, 2341, 2351 HUMA 1302, 1305, 2319 PHIL 1301, 1304, 2306, 2307, 2316, 2321 |
3 |
Semester Total | 15 |
Course | Course Title | Credit Hours |
---|---|---|
ENGL 1302 (CB010) | Composition II | 3 |
MATH 2414 (CB020) | Calculus II (A grade of "C" or better is required.) |
4 |
PHYS 2425 (CB030) | University Physics I | 4 |
ENGR 2306 | Introduction to Digital Systems | 3 |
Total Credit Hours | 14 |
Course | Course Title | Credit Hours |
---|---|---|
MATH 2415 | Calculus III | 4 |
PHYS 2426 (CB030) | University Physics II | 4 |
GOVT 2305 (CB070) | Federal Government | 3 |
ENGR 2300 | Applied Linear Algebra | 3 |
ENGR 2304 | Programming for Engineers | 3 |
Semester Total | 17 |
Course | Course Title | Credit Hours |
---|---|---|
ENGR 2305 | Electrical Circuits I | 3 |
ENGR 2105 | Electrical Circuits I Laboratory | 1 |
GOVT 2306 (CB070) | Texas Government | 3 |
MATH 2420 | Differential Equations | 4 |
American History (CB060) | Select ONE of the following: HIST 1302, 2301, 2328, 2381 |
3 |
Semester Total | 14 |
TOTAL CREDIT HOURS FOR THIS A.S. DEGREE | 60 |
